Back to talking about photographing all the bodies. There was a mental block when it came to photographing men. I don't have a lot of experience photographing men intimately, so it was a little daunting. Sure, there are some poses that some men might not want to do because they seem too feminine and more women do yoga than men, so they may not be as bendy. But really, it's not that different and I'm so glad my mental block around this is gone. There are a lot of boudoir photographers out there that don't photograph men. This is for so many reasons and they're all valid because they're all choices they made for their businesses. It's a great thing that we can run our business models any way that we want!

I chose to add men into my business model because I wanted to be completely inclusive. As the mother of three boys I know how body image can affect not just girls and from a very young age. I've been around humans my whole life and I see it in all adults... they just want to be accepted for who they are in this moment. They want to feel attractive to themselves and to the world around them. I feel like men need more representation across the board showing them that it is okay to be vulnerable and step out of their comfort zone and be photographed all on their lonesome. All people can have insecurities about their appearance and they can also have desires to be seen differently...and to feel more positive and gorgeous in their own skin. I wanted everyone to know that if they're looking for an intimate portrait experience that my space is open to them.
